He began swimming at age six in Vilafranca del Penedes, Spain. He took up Para swimming in 2012. (kurere.org, 10 Nov 2018; concursoescolar.hoy.es, 01 May 2018; Athlete, 03 Dec 2017)
:
He had previously competed in able-bodied swimming as a child, and became aware of Para swimming when his wife watched the 2012 Paralympic Games in London. He then became involved in the sport again as part of his therapy. (kurere.org, 10 Nov 2018; Athlete, 03 Dec 2017; fosbury.cat, 18 Feb 2020; kurere.org, 10 Nov 2018)

"I like to keep an eye on others, an athlete must always watch his rivals out of respect. I don't look at what they do every day, but I do check the rankings to know how they are doing. You don't just compete against yourself, that's why I try to follow the evolution of the strongest, with whom I will race for medals." (dxtadaptado.com, 28 Dec 2020)
:
In February 2020 he was among the winners in the Best Athlete category at the Effort Awards Gala held by website dxtadaptado.com, which promotes and reports on Para sport. (paralimpicos.es, 06 Feb 2020; dxtadaptado.com, 03 Feb 2020)
In 2018 he was named Athlete of the Year by sports magazine Fosbury in the Catalonia region of Spain. (fosbury.cat, 18 Feb 2020)
In 2017 he received an acknowledgement from the city of Sitges in Spain. The honour was in recognition of his participation at the 2016 Paralympic Games in Rio de Janeiro. (sitgesvida.com, 01 Aug 2017)
